Laporkan Masalah

DESAIN DAN IMPLEMENTASI ON-BOARD COMPUTER / ON-BOARD DATA HANDLING (OBC/OBDH) PADA UGM-SAT

Bakhtiar Alldino Ardi Sumbodo, Dr. Drs. Agfianto Eko Putra, M.Si

2014 | Tesis | S2 Ilmu Komputer

Telah berhasil dibuat model teknik subsistem OBC/OBDH dari UGM-SAT. Subsistem OBC/OBDH bertugas untuk mengendalikan pertukaran data dan komunikasi antara OBC/OBDH dengan subsistem lain. Pengendali utama dari OBC/OBDH menggunakan mikrokontroler PIC16F877A dengan frekuensi clock 20Mhz. OBC/OBDH dilengkapi dengan empat buah eksternal EEPROM tipe 24LC256, digunakan untuk menyimpan data housekeeping satelit. Subsistem OBC/OBDH dilengkapi dengan tiga buah sensor yaitu sensor arus ACS712ELCTR-05B-T, sensor tegangan dan sensor suhu LM335Z. Akurasi pengukuran ketiga sensor tersebut lebih dari 99%. Subsistem OBC/OBDH dilengkapi dengan IC Real Time Clock DS3232M dengan internal clock 32,768KHz, digunakan untuk menyesuaikan waktu antara OBC/OBDH dengan subsistem lainnya. Pemilihan komponen pada subsistem OBC/OBDH diharuskan memenuhi kriteria yaitu berstandar industri, berukuran kecil dan memiliki tingkat konsumsi listrik rendah. Desain OBC/OBDH dirancang agar sistem dapat beroperasi pada kondisi lingkungan yang ekstrim. Komunikasi antara OBC/OBDH dengan subsistem lain menggunakan komunikasi I2C. Protokol komunikasi data antar subsistem dirancang dengan mengimplementasikan algoritma kode Hamming(8,4), untuk mencegah kesalahan penulisan data housekeeping pada EEPROM eksternal, yang disebabkan oleh radiasi. Kecepatan deteksi dan koreksi kesalahan pada data telemetri dengan algoritma kode Hamming(8,4) yaitu 1.800 byte/s. Model teknik OBC/OBDH dari UGM-SAT telah memenuhi spesifikasi standar dari misi satelit dan siap untuk dilakukan pengujian perangkat keras dan perangkat lunak lebih lanjut.

The engineering model of OBC/OBDH for UGM-SAT was designed to control data handling program and to interface the satellite subsystems to OBC/OBDH. The OBC/OBDH‟s based on the Microchip microcontroller PIC16F877A with 20 Mhz clock speed. The system‟s equipped with four external 24LC512 EEPROM‟s with a storage capacity of 256 kB. The external memories‟re used to store housekeeping information. The system‟s equipped with a ACS712ELCTR-05B-T current sensor, voltage sensor and LM335Z temperature sensor. The accuracy of the measurements‟re more than 99%. The system‟s also equipped with IC Real Time Clock (RTC) DS3232M with an internal clock of 32.768 Hz, which‟s used to synchronize the time between OBC/OBDH with other subsystems. The components of OBC/OBDH was chosen with industrial standards, small packages and low power. OBC/OBDH‟s designed to operate in environments with extreme temperature conditions. The communication with other subsystems was designed to use I2C-bus. Protocol data for communication between the satellite subsystems have been designed. A Hamming Code(8,4) algorithm has been implemented to protect housekeeping information from being corrupted due to radiation. Error detection and correction speed is 1.800 byte/s. The engineering model of OBC/OBDH for UGM-SAT have met the standard specifications, and ready for further testing hardware and software.

Kata Kunci : OBC/OBDH, algoritma kode Hamming(8,4), deteksi dan koreksi data, I2C


    Tidak tersedia file untuk ditampilkan ke publik.